Consumers Quote by Bob Goff
“Something happens when you feel ownership. You no longer act like a spectator or consumer, because you're an owner. Faith is at its best when it's that way too. It's best lived when it's owned.”
About This Quote
Source Book: Love Does by Bob Goff, 2012
When you truly own something, you shift from passive observation to active responsibility, deepening commitment and faith.
In simple terms: Ownership turns you from a watcher into a participant.
